Default whats the best video splitter

i've tried several programs to split avi, mpg, and wmv...

some work on some types of them, others can split
the file, but mess up the audio..

i've tried easy video splitter, but it doesn't work too well..

i've tried free programs like virtual dub, but you have to
redo the audio most of the times, and that doesn't sync up..

any other ideas, i've tried a lot of them...but most of them
crash or can't read the files properly...(i'm using windows xp)...

Ok, Well audio sync becoming out of sync usually leads to a codec problem, since the audio encoding would be done by codec. Bad Codec Packs usually cause this.

Just alter your econding properties. That should usually fix it.

Next on the subject of cutting videos into smaller pieces.

Assuming your video is already correct - EG AUDIO INSYNC and working properly before you mess with it.

Premiere or After Effects, both would have no problem cutting the film into smaller peices. With out any problems or shifts in time sync between audio and video.

In theory Virtua Dub should not be having a problem either, I use the x64 bit version often.

The OS you use will not contribue to problem in any way. Essentially when video and audio are rendred it si simply a matter of taking each stream and rendering them accurately at the frame rate required. This is achieved by using each in a codec based on that codecs settings and throwing them in a generic container such as AVI.


(MAKE SURE OF YOUR INPUT AND OUTPUT FRAME RATES IF YOU WISH TO STAY IN SYNC EVEN A 0.0001 VARIATION OVER 100 SECONDS WILL PUSH VOICE WAY OUT)

I think your main problem lies in the dvd-rip itself. There are many rippers which used inproper VBR audio encodes which can't be cut by any splitter.
So you always have to reencode/convert the VBR-audio to CBR to have proper sync audio in your splitted files.
So you have to use programs like Virtual Dub (etc) to seperate the audio from the video stream. Just reencode the audio to a CBR-Mp3 file and then rejoin the seperated (direct stream copy video file) video file with you new CBR audio file.
After the conversion you can split your new movie with any video splitter.
I am using the video splitter of boilsoft for years now and never had problems after the mentioned reencoded audio procedure.
